Neverwinter Nights 2 ‘Mysteries of Westgate’ hits April 29

Ossian Studios’ first Adventure Pack forNeverwinter Nights 2, “Neverwinter Nights 2: Mysteries of Westgate,” will be available April 29 for the meager price of $9.99. It sounds like the expansion is digital-only, so head on over toAtari’s Internet storeon the 29th if you’re down with some moreNwN 2, er, adventure. If you’re unfamiliar with the expansion — hell, I was — the game’s officialWeb site is up and runningfor your viewing pleasure....

No DLC for DMC: Devil May Cry 4 spurns downloadable content

This may be good or bad news depending on your philosophy, but Capcom has made a stand against downloadable content byassuring the worldthatDevil May Cry 4will have everything on the disc. Hiroyuki Kobayashi stated thatDevil May Cry 4is vast and comprehensive enough to not need any additions, either on the Xbox 360 or PS3. Capcom is confident that the content on the disc will keep any Dante fan satisfied. It’s certainly nice to know that Capcom has no intention of using digital distribution as an excuse to milk a game dry....
